The Circus

I was channel surfing today and came across season 2 of The Circus. Actually, I hadn’t realized the show had been renewed; season one was about the presidential campaign so I thought it was all over. Season 2 is apparently about the presidency itself.

Today, I watched episode three, in which our intrepid reporter, Mark Halperin, travels the country to talk to people about how the current administration is doing. As I noted two days ago, empathy is important and the show does a decent job of drawing out different viewpoints, if only on a facile level.
